DroneUp, one of many largest drone supply firms within the U.S., will possible increase its operations as a direct results of the passage of the invoice to reauthorize the Federal Aviation Administration, Anthony Vittone, the corporate’s COO mentioned in an interview.

“I believe the authorization invoice might be one of many largest issues to assist the development of drones into the nationwide airspace, possibly even larger than Half 107,” Vittone mentioned.

“What this entire authorization invoice goes to do is enable us all, particularly drug supply firms, to speed up our operations, speed up the scalability,” he mentioned. “Proper now, we function 34 operations for Walmart in six completely different states. And, this gives a path ahead for us to scale these operations and to increase this program.”

He mentioned the drone supply business as an entire — together with supply service suppliers, retailers and prospects — has been ready for the passage of the laws to see how the business would develop over the following a number of years.

The reauthorization invoice, which Congress handed on a bipartisan foundation and which was signed into regulation by President Biden earlier this month, accommodates a lot of provisions designed to encourage the expansion of the industrial drone business. Among the many invoice’s most vital drone-related provisions is a piece that mandates the FAA to develop a ultimate rule for the operation of drones past the visible line of sight (BVLOS) inside 20 months.

FAA Reauthorization drone deliveryVittone mentioned that provision of the invoice “actually offers the entire business an opportunity to speed up their BVLOS operations in a a lot faster and extra scalable manner.”

Along with the BVLOS provisions, Vittone pointed to a number of different elements of the invoice which are of explicit curiosity to firms that provide retail drone supply service, together with sections that cowl noise and the event of a programmatic-level strategy towards environmental assessments.

One of many largest obstacles slowing the fast improvement of a drone-delivery ecosystem has been the necessity for system builders to conduct particular person environmental assessments for every new challenge, he mentioned.

For instance, DroneUp, which focuses a lot of its drone supply operations within the Dallas/Fort Price space, is at present engaged on an environmental evaluation for a challenge in Dallas. “It’s taking up a 12 months, it’s very costly, and it’s all to do an evaluation on a drone that operates with battery energy and has much less noise than a UPS truck. So, it’s lots of effort for not lots of return in our opinion.”

Multiplied throughout the whole drone supply business, with every retailer having to repeat that very same examine in each metro throughout the nation, “there’s no manner that that works,” Vittone mentioned.

One other manner during which the reauthorization laws will assist velocity the expansion of the retail supply business is in its name for the FAA to revise its tips for drone transportation of hazardous supplies. Below present laws, service suppliers resembling DroneUp, which carry retail objects from drug shops to the buyer, are prohibited from carrying widespread, on a regular basis objects, resembling lipstick and hairspray as a result of they’re designated by the FAA as being hazardous supplies.

“Lighter fluid will in all probability all the time be excluded, however I can carry lipstick, I can carry hairspray, I can carry mouthwash,” Vittone mentioned.

“This regulation does a fantastic deal in serving to to speed up the drone business as an entire and supply specifically,” he mentioned. “It has given lots of confidence, I believe, to prospects, to buyers, to the entire completely different folks concerned within the drone business to assist present that drones are being built-in into the nationwide airspace, and that it is a program that the federal government is severe about.”

Wing CEO specific help for brand spanking new regulation

Walmart DFW Drone Delivery Expansion, FAA Reauthorization drone deliveryThe CEO of one other main participant within the drone supply area additionally expressed his enthusiasm for the passage of the brand new regulation.

“As we speak marks a major milestone alongside this path because the president has signed into regulation the FAA reauthorization invoice following overwhelming bipartisan help in Congress,” Adam Woodworth, CEO of Alphabet’s Wing, mentioned in a weblog publish following the passage of the invoice.

“At Wing, we’re inspired by what we see within the regulation’s ultimate language and are excited to work with the FAA on implementation of the regulation’s provisions over the months to come back.”

Woodworth, who had testified on the usprovisions of the invoice earlier than the Home Transportation and Infrastructure Committee’s subcommittee on Aviation final 12 months, mentioned below the present regulatory regime, drone operators had been unsure as to the “take a look at we needed to move” to acquire the regulatory approvals wanted to increase operations and undertake improvements.

“The FAA reauthorization makes an attempt to repair a few of these points and I’m inspired to see a coverage framework now set by Congress in regulation to permit a brand new predictable and pragmatic framework for regulating uncrewed aviation,” he wrote.
